Polynéský
Polynéský refers to a person, culture, or language originating from Polynesia, a vast subregion of Oceania comprising many islands scattered across the Pacific Ocean. The term "Polynesia" itself means "many islands" in Greek. These islands are roughly centered around the vast expanse of the Pacific and form a triangle with the points of Hawaii in the north, Easter Island in the southeast, and New Zealand in the southwest.
